The quizbowl team at the University of Pennsylvania is pleased to announce our Quaker Spring Open tournament, to be held on Penn's campus in Philadelphia, PA on Saturday, and has now been moved to February 18th.


Divisions and Questions:

This tournament will have two divisions: Open and Novice. The Open division will use Show Me, while the Novice division will use SCOP Novice.

Eligibility:

We are not requiring any specific novice eligibility requirements. However, some strong suggestions about eligibility for the novice division are below:
Players should not have over 60 PPG at any prior high school tournament.
Players should not have averaged over 2 powers per game over the course of any high school tournament.
Players should not have over 2 years of high school quizbowl experience.
The TD team reserves discretion to remove players whom they do not deem "novice-level". Please exercise your own discretion when choosing teams.

Let us know if you have any further questions about question sets and divisions; we are happy to address those on a case-by-case basis.

Fees:
$80 per team in the Open division
$70 per team in the Novice division
-$15 for a competent, experienced moderator who can stay all tournament
-$10 for teams traveling 200 or more miles
-$5 for each fully functional buzzer set
-$25 for the first team from a school that has not played at a pyramidal weekend quizbowl tournament (IU competitions do not count against this) since September 1st, 2020.


Payment:
Checks should be made out to our treasurer, "Alex Moon" (preferred), or "Trustees of the University of Pennsylvania." We can provide invoices in advance to teams that need them as well as a mailing address (available on request). Additionally, we are available for digital payment, such as PayPal or Venmo.

Field Size:
Each field will be capped at 16 teams; additional teams will be placed on a wait list.
